- Percentages: Understanding how to calculate percentage increases, decreases, and percentage of a whole is crucial. Practice converting percentages to decimals and fractions, and vice versa. For example, knowing that 25% is the same as 0.25 or 1/4 can save you precious seconds.
- Ratios and Proportions: Be comfortable working with ratios and proportions. Understand how to simplify ratios, compare them, and use them to solve problems involving proportional relationships. For instance, if the ratio of assets to liabilities is 2:1, and liabilities are $50,000, how do you calculate the assets?
- Averages: Know how to calculate different types of averages, including arithmetic mean, weighted average, and median. Understand when to use each type of average and how outliers can affect the results. Practice calculating averages from tables and graphs.
- Financial Ratios: Familiarize yourself with common financial ratios such as profitability ratios (e.g., gross profit margin, net profit margin), liquidity ratios (e.g., current ratio, quick ratio), and solvency ratios (e.g., debt-to-equity ratio). Know how to calculate these ratios and interpret their significance.
- Data Interpretation: Practice extracting relevant information from charts, graphs, and tables. Be able to identify trends, patterns, and anomalies in the data. Learn to quickly scan and filter data to find the information you need.

- Misreading the Question: This is probably the most common mistake. People rush through the questions and don't fully grasp what's being asked. Always read the question carefully, paying attention to units, specific instructions, and any qualifiers. Before you start calculating, make sure you understand exactly what you need to find.
- Calculation Errors: It's easy to make mistakes when you're under pressure. Double-check your calculations, especially when using a calculator. Be careful with decimals, percentages, and signs. A small error can lead to a completely wrong answer.
- Time Management Fails: Spending too much time on a difficult question can sabotage your entire test. Set a time limit for each question and stick to it. If you're struggling, make an educated guess and move on. You can always come back to it later if you have time.
- Ignoring Units: Failing to pay attention to units can lead to incorrect answers. Make sure you're using consistent units throughout your calculations. Convert units if necessary. For example, if some data is given in thousands and other data is given in millions, convert everything to the same unit before you start calculating.
- Overcomplicating Things: Sometimes, the simplest solution is the best. Don't try to overcomplicate the problem by using complex formulas or approaches when a basic method will do. Look for shortcuts and simplifications.

Understanding iPractice Finance Numerical Tests
First off, let's break down what these numerical tests actually are. iPractice finance numerical tests are designed to assess your ability to interpret and analyze numerical data, solve problems using basic mathematical concepts, and draw logical conclusions. Think of them as a way for employers to gauge how well you can handle the quantitative aspects of a finance role.
These tests typically involve questions based on graphs, tables, and passages of text containing numerical information. You'll be expected to perform calculations involving percentages, ratios, averages, and other fundamental mathematical operations. The difficulty lies not just in the math itself, but also in the time pressure and the need to quickly extract relevant information from the given data.

Question 1:
A company's revenue increased from $500,000 to $625,000 in one year. What was the percentage increase in revenue?
Solution:
To calculate the percentage increase, we use the formula:
Percentage Increase = ((New Value - Old Value) / Old Value) * 100
Percentage Increase = (($625,000 - $500,000) / $500,000) * 100
Percentage Increase = ($125,000 / $500,000) * 100
Percentage Increase = 0.25 * 100
Percentage Increase = 25%
Therefore, the percentage increase in revenue was 25%.
Question 2:
A portfolio consists of two stocks. Stock A makes up 60% of the portfolio and has a return of 10%. Stock B makes up 40% of the portfolio and has a return of 15%. What is the overall return of the portfolio?
Solution:
To calculate the overall return of the portfolio, we use a weighted average:
Overall Return = (Weight of Stock A * Return of Stock A) + (Weight of Stock B * Return of Stock B)
Overall Return = (0.60 * 10%) + (0.40 * 15%)
Overall Return = 6% + 6%
Overall Return = 12%
Therefore, the overall return of the portfolio is 12%.
Question 3:
A company has a current ratio of 2.5. If its current liabilities are $200,000, what are its current assets?
Solution:
The current ratio is calculated as:
Current Ratio = Current Assets / Current Liabilities
We can rearrange the formula to solve for Current Assets:
Current Assets = Current Ratio * Current Liabilities
Current Assets = 2.5 * $200,000
Current Assets = $500,000
Therefore, the company's current assets are $500,000.
